WebOct 1, 2015 · The big question about Passivhaus Mechanical Ventilation with Heat Recovery (MVHR) energy efficiency is whether or not it saves more energy that it uses. The … WebRecent research by the Passivhaus Trust has shown that MVHR ventilation could be used in less airtight homes (eg even a fairly draughty home of 9 m 3 .hr/m 2 @50Pa) as it would still have lower carbon emissions rate than natural ventilation. However, in very draughty homes (eg higher/ worse than 9 m 3 .hr/m 2 @50Pa) the efficacy and efficiency ... Heat recovery ventilation (HRV), also known as mechanical ventilation heat recovery (MVHR), is an energy recovery ventilation system that operates between two air sources at different temperatures. It's a method that is used to reduce the heating and cooling demands of buildings. WebWhile MVHR should perform well regardless of a property’s airtightness, optimum heat recovery performance requires an airtightness of less than 5m³/ (h.m²) @50Pa. At 5m³/ (h.m²) @50Pa or above, heat recovery can be less cost effective.
